				        Dr. Reza Karami Mohammadi is currently a faculty  member of the Earthquake Engineering Research Group of Civil Engineering  Department at K.N. Toosi U. of Tech. He is a Licensed Engineer in Iran with over twenty-five years of  technical and management experience in structural analysis, design, and  construction. He received his PhD in Earthquake Engineering from Sharif  University of Technology, Iran, in 2001. 
				        Dr. Karami's areas of research are in Structural Dynamics and  Performance Based Design in Earthquake Engineering. He has been conducting  investigation on the dynamic behavior and analysis of structural systems  subjected to extreme dynamic loads, including severe ground motions for more  than fifteen years. His research work includes optimum seismic design of  structures, control of structures, seismic assessment and rehabilitation of  buildings, seismic design or assessment of electrical power generation,  transmission and distribution systems. He has experimental studies in the  laboratory of structural systems and components. His current research is also  focused on Hybrid Simulation and Structural Health Monitoring of buildings and  bridges. 
				        Dr. Karami has been involved as an organizing or program committee  member in a few national research centers. He is a member of Iranian Earthquake  Engineering Association. He was selected in civil engineering department of  Sharif University of Technology as the visiting researcher of Tokyo Institute  of Technology in 2002.

                    Research Interests 
                 
                  
                    
                      
                        Dr. Karami's areas of  research are in Structural Dynamics and Performance-Based Design in Earthquake  Engineering. He has been conducting investigation on the dynamic behavior and  analysis of structural systems subjected to extreme dynamic loads, including  severe ground motions for more than twenty years. His research work includes optimum  seismic design of structures, control of structures, seismic assessment and  rehabilitation of buildings, seismic design or assessment of electrical power  generation, transmission and distribution systems. He has experimental studies in  the laboratory of structural systems and components. His current research is also  focused on Hybrid Simulation and Structural Health Monitoring of building,  bridges and dams.
